Working in Scenic Acres.

The name is a land-title fact: the benches along Scenic Ridge Way NW tip south-west toward the river valley, and from altitude the water below and the mountain horizon behind it enter the frame together. That double view is what the community trades on, and it is precisely what a ground-level camera loses — from the street there is a fence, a roofline, and no evidence of what the property looks over.

A rising reveal to bench height restores the valley and the horizon in a single move, delivered on the turnaround agreed at booking.

Light. An evening community: low western sun rakes across the benches and drops the valley into relief. In winter the south-west aspect clears the streets while the slope below keeps its snow.

Terrain. A rim community on the city's north-west bench: level on top, stepping down toward the river valley to the south-west, with Nose Hill Park far enough east to sit on the skyline rather than in it.

Wind. Chinook belt, with genuine exposure on the rim. West wind arrives unbroken off the foothills, so the bench edge is flown on the forecast's gust numbers, not its averages.

Airspace. Scenic Acres is about 14 km from Calgary International, near the CYYC control zone's charted boundary; a single address can fall either side of the line. The default plan treats it as controlled airspace until NAV Drone confirms otherwise, with authorisation filed before booking wherever it is required. Every flight is preceded by a NAV Drone check of the specific site and altitude.

On the ground. Municipal parks in Calgary — Scenic Acres Park included — are closed to drone takeoff and landing under the parks bylaws, so launches are made from private property with the client's consent. About 20 minutes from the Calgary base. Easy same-day work, and one mobilisation covers Scenic Acres alongside Hawkwood, Silver Springs or Edgemont.

Scenic Acres questions, answered.

Do you need airspace clearance to fly a drone over Scenic Acres?

Sometimes — the community sits about 14 km from Calgary International, close to the charted edge of the CYYC control zone, and the exact address decides it. Flights are planned as controlled airspace until NAV Drone shows otherwise, and any authorisation is filed before the shoot date is booked.

What makes Scenic Acres worth aerial photography rather than ground shots alone?

The view is the value. Scenic Acres properties sell on what they overlook — the river valley and the mountain horizon — and neither appears in a street-level frame. From bench height both return, and the property's position on the rim becomes the photograph's argument.
